For example, if your DMA broker is offering a $0.003 rebate for providing liquidity through ARCA, you may want to pre-select ARCA routing for the BUY/SELL LIMIT at BID/ASK hot key. This is important especially when trying to provide liquidity for commission rebates to pre-select liquid yet favorably priced ECNs. With any trade execution hot keys, you can pre-select the routing preferences or enable Smart Route which will automatically decide the best routes to take. They dramatically speed up your reaction time by coupling the multiple steps you would take to complete an action to a single keystroke. Hot keys are a convenient extension of your reactions and responsive execution tactics and tools. Therefore, it’s critical to always test your hot keys first to see how they work. New traders can inadvertently hit the wrong hot key or mistake the intent of the commands and end up losing money. Since actions can result in material effects to your trading account, it’s very important to fully understand the mechanics and the potential outcomes of each command. Hot keys are a very simple form of automation that triggers actions or a combination of actions. Hot keys execute actions on your trading platform like ‘Cancel All Open Orders’ whereas shortcuts perform functions like zooming in on a chart.īefore we move forward, it’s important to understand that hot keys can be dangerous when used improperly. To be clear, don’t mistake hot keys for shortcuts. Hot keys can be linked to a single keystroke (IE: F2) or a combination of keys pressed simultaneously (IE: Control + R).
